      Scope affirms short-term rating for Merck KgaA at S-1 to correct rating error

      Due to an internal error, Scope had affirmed the Merck KGaA short term rating of S-2 on November 2, 2018. The correct short term rating is S-1. Today’s rating action corrects this error.

      Rating Action

      Scope Ratings GmbH affirms the Merck KGaA short-term issuer rating at S-1. Today’s rating action corrects an error in Scope’s rating action announcement of November 2, 2018.
